Supporting Our AAPI Youth (Follow-Up From May 13)
As you may have heard, AAPI Solidarity Night on May 13 was a big success, with 90+ community members coming together to recognize Asian American and Pacific Islander heritage, and shed light on contemporary issues and how we can come together address issues as a community.
